| Aidi Injection - Chinese herbal anticancer injection Type: Multi-component traditional Chinese medicine injectable formulation Components: Mylabris phalerata / Cantharis (including cantharidin-related constituents), Astragalus membranaceus, Panax ginseng, and Acanthopanax senticosus (Eleutherococcus senticosus). Function: Multi-component anticancer formulation used primarily as an adjunct to chemotherapy and radiotherapy. Reported actions include inhibition of tumor-cell proliferation, induction of apoptosis, modulation of immune responses, inhibition of invasion and metastasis, and reduction of chemotherapy-associated hematologic, gastrointestinal, hepatic, and renal toxicity. Cancer: ↓ Tumor growth/progression. Clinical studies and meta-analyses, primarily from China, report improved objective response rate, disease control rate, and quality of life when Aidi injection is combined with conventional chemotherapy in several cancers. Evidence quality ranges from moderate to very low, and substantial geographic, publication, and methodological bias remain concerns. |
